Copper-Binding Domain Variation in a Novel Murine Lysyl Oxidase Model Produces Structurally Inferior Aortic Elastic Fibers Whose Failure Is Modified by Age, Sex, and Blood Pressure

Lysyl oxidase (<i>LOX</i>) is a copper-binding enzyme that cross-links elastin and collagen. The dominant <i>LOX</i> variation contributes to familial thoracic aortic aneurysm. Previously reported murine <i>Lox</i> mutants had a mild phenotype and did not dilate w...
